
The Cascade Range high country defines this 2023 survey, centered on the high ridges and water basins of the Three Sisters Wilderness and the surrounding Willamette National Forest. Steep elevation changes are marked by prominent summits like Substitute Point and Proxy Point, while the hydrological network flows through drainage systems including Separation Creek, Horse Creek, and Louise Creek.
